Title :
A priority-concerned optimal MAC for cognitive radio networks

Abstract :
Considering the restriction of hardware, an modified optimal stopping rule is analyzed to determine quickly which channels to use. In addition, a priority-concerned MAC protocol based on queue theory was proposed for cognitive radio network. The priority-concerned optimal MAC scheme following the stopping rule is validated by network satisfaction simulation.
